I just bought some door edge ppf tape (0.5") that Im going to run where the flare meets the body. I figure I can mark the edge of the flare with a grease pencil when I test fit and then apply the tape inside that mark so that its covered when the flare is installed. Thanks for the tip.
Let me know how it works out. I'm still debating taking my flares off to see if there's any damage and correct it/add PPF and reinstall. Part of me thinks ignorance is bliss, though.

Love the look of the Everglades wheels! If they weren't so dang heavy I'd be tempted to get some.
I didn't even think about the weight until you said something. It's got me considering getting some lighter wheels down the line. Fifteen52 has a few that look similar enough to the Everglades wheels and they're also 13 lbs lighter.
